Know What new Reddit is ready to Launch Over the last few months, NFTs have become one of the most popular terms in the world, and several businesses, individuals, and organizations are associating themselves with it. The latest to join the growing NFT community is the social media discussion platform Reddit, which recently announced its NFT marketplace where users can buy and sell crypto collectibles. The new adventure was made known after the platform posted a job listing for a “Senior Backend Engineer, NFT Platform.” While the job notice did not offer much detail into Reddit’s ambition, it comes as no surprise that the platform plans to venture into the space seeing how lucrative it has been over the last few months.

Reddit noted on its page while posting for a senior engineer, “a new and exciting, rapidly growing team that aims to build the largest creator economy on the internet, powered by independent creators, digital goods and NFTs. We are looking for strong engineers and leaders to help us seed the team, set its strategy and build for the future.” Reddit to Join the Growing Space With several giant organizations and social media platforms already associated with NFT, Reddit has positioned itself to join the fierce competition in the space. On its job post, Reddit noted that its ideal candidate will “design, build and ship backend services for millions of users to create, buy, sell and use NFT-backed digital goods.” While Reddit has not responded to comments on its supposed adventure into NFTs, it is widely believed that the job posting was done earlier this month. The project comes in the wake of NFTs’ meteoric rise in popularity, which has prompted a slew of corporations to launch various initiatives. Coinbase and FTX.US, two crypto exchanges, announced earlier this month that they are developing NFT marketplaces. The job posting on Reddit highlighted the NFT market’s extraordinary expansion, which witnessed $2.5 billion in trade volume in the first half of 2021 before skyrocketing to $10.67 billion in Q3 alone. It mentions the use of NFTs in artwork as well as in the future internet metaverse. However, it also explains how NFTs can play an important role in uniting and rewarding communities.

  3. Reddit wrote, “ If there is one thing we’ve noticed with NFTs, they too have an incredible power to create a sense of participation and belonging. With every new NFT project, a vibrant community of owners pops up with it. Fans of today’s biggest creators and brands are now flocking to buy digital goods directly from them—to support them, to gain exclusive access, and to feel a greater sense of connection with them.” Reddit to Pose a Challenge Reddit will be bracing up for the tough competition in the NFT world, and from their job ad, they are looking for a candidate who can help fast track their presence in the NFT scene and make them a strong challenger ahead of the likes of Opeansea, Coinbase, and FTX. Surprisingly, NFTs are not Reddit’s first foray into the crypto world. Reddit developed a concept called Community Points, which is the company’s crypto token rewards scheme. It has only been implemented in two of the company’s 100,000+ subreddits. The Ethereum-based tokens can be swapped for real money or redeemed for additional rewards and features within the community.
